    Abstract: Systems and methods for inhibiting translocation of ions across ion exchange barriers include an eluent generator having an ion source reservoir with a first electrode, an eluent generation chamber with a second electrode, an ion exchange barrier disposed therebetween, and means for reversing the polarity of a voltage or current applied across the first and second electrodes. A first polarity voltage or current applied across the electrodes generates an electric field that promotes translocation of eluent counter ions from the reservoir across the barrier, where the counter ions combine with eluent ions electrolytically generated in the chamber. By reversing the polarity of the voltage or current across the electrodes, the resulting electric field inhibits translocation of counter ions across the barrier from the reservoir into the chamber. Reverse voltage or current bias reduces counter ion concentration in the resting chamber to prevent exhaustion of ion suppressor capacity during start up.

    Abstract: An eluent generation module includes an electrolytic gas generator and an electrolytic eluent generator. The electrolytic gas generator includes a generation chamber having an inlet and an outlet; an outlet electrode within the generation chamber; a first ion exchange connector; a bulk solvent chamber separated from the generation chamber by the ion exchange connector; and a bulk solvent chamber electrode within the bulk solvent chamber. The electrolytic eluent generator includes an electrolyte chamber containing an aqueous electrolyte solution; an electrolyte chamber electrode within the electrolyte chamber; a second ion exchange connector; an eluent generation chamber separated from the electrolyte chamber by the second ion exchange connector; and an eluent generation chamber electrode.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to, in general, a disposable electrically insulating substrate surface comprising a platinum hydrogen reference electrode system structure, the use of such a substrate in a flow-through electrochemical cell assembly and methods of manufacturing said substrate. For example, in some embodiments, a disposable electrically insulating substrate surface comprising a platinum hydrogen reference electrode system structure, wherein the platinum hydrogen reference electrode system comprises an electrically conductive and electrochemically active platinum hydrogen reference electrode system region bound as a layer, directly or indirectly, to said substrate surface.

    Abstract: A suppressor comprising one or more channels, a flow path for each of the channels, and one or more measurement probes positioned in the flow path is described. Each channel includes an inlet and an outlet. Each flow path includes an upstream path to the inlet, a channel stream path through the channel and connecting the inlet to the outlet, and a downstream path from the outlet. A system including the suppressor as well as methods implementing the suppressor are also described.
